A scripture verse from Ephesians 3:20 was given to me to create with. This is what I made with it:
I printed the image onto white stamping card, then used Harmony water reactive inks to create the inked background. The corner die is from Crafter's Companion. I used some Nuvo Glitter Drops to finish off the card.
